当前位置:首页 > 数码IT > 正文

怎么样是使(PNG格式)图片背景透明

怎么样是使(PNG格式)图片背景透明

使PNG格式的图片背景透明可以通过以下几种方法实现: 使用图像编辑软件1. Adobe Photoshop: 打开PNG图片。 点击“图层”面板。 选择背景图层,然后右...

使PNG格式的图片背景透明可以通过以下几种方法实现:

使用图像编辑软件

1. Adobe Photoshop:

打开PNG图片。

点击“图层”面板。

选择背景图层,然后右键点击“图层样式”选择“创建新填充或调整图层”。

选择“纯色”或“渐变”。

点击“纯色”或“渐变”后,在弹出的对话框中点击“颜色”选择“透明”。

点击“确定”后,你会看到背景变成了透明。

2. GIMP:

打开PNG图片。

点击“图层”菜单,选择“新建” -> “透明图层”。

或者,你可以选择“图层” -> “调整” -> “透明度” -> “背景透明”。

3. 在线工具:

有许多在线工具可以帮助你实现这一功能,如“Smallpdf”、“iLoveIMG”等。

使用命令行工具

如果你熟悉命令行,可以使用以下工具:

1. ImageMagick:

打开终端或命令提示符。

输入命令:`convert input.png -transparent white output.png`,其中`white`是你想要替换背景的颜色。

2. ImageMagick在线工具:

访问ImageMagick的在线版本,上传你的PNG图片,然后选择“透明”选项。

使用编程语言

如果你熟悉编程,也可以通过编程语言实现:

1. Python:

使用Pillow库,可以轻松实现。首先安装Pillow库:`pip install Pillow`。

然后使用以下代码:

```python

from PIL import Image

img = Image.open('input.png')

img = img.convert('RGBA')

datas = img.getdata()

newData = []

for item in datas:

if item[0] == 255 and item[1] == 255 and item[2] == 255:

newData.append((255, 255, 255, 0))

else:

newData.append(item)

img.putdata(newData)

img.save('output.png')

```

以上方法都可以帮助你实现PNG图片背景的透明化。选择最适合你的方法即可。

最新文章